But how do you actually pick a supplier from this landscape? It’s more than just comparing prices, as tempting as that might be. The guide lays out a framework that looks at three main pillars: Technical & Material Suitability, Production Capacity and Customization Flexibility, and Transaction Reliability Metrics.

On the technical side, the choice between HDPE, UPVC, or even steel depends entirely on where the pipe will be used. HDPE is great for underground drainage because it’s flexible and resists chemicals, handling soil movement like a champ. UPVC is better for surface channels where UV resistance and dimensional stability are key. Steel is for heavy-duty industrial stuff, but it’s more complex and costly to install. For critical projects, you need to look beyond the basic specs and ask for deflection under load tests (ASTM D2412) and ring stiffness ratings (at least 8 kN/m²). Hydrostatic test results and SDR specifications are also crucial if the pipe will be under pressure.

Then there's the sheer scale of production. If you need a lot of pipes, you want a supplier that can deliver consistently. The reference material suggests looking for companies with monthly outputs over 100,000 meters and factory spaces exceeding 3,000m². These are indicators of automated, continuous production. But it’s not just about volume; it’s about flexibility. Can they tweak the color, add your branding, adjust hole spacing, or change the packaging? That ability to customize speaks volumes about their manufacturing systems.

And finally, transaction reliability. This is where you look at hard numbers: on-time delivery rates (aim for 95% or higher), how quickly they respond to inquiries (under 3 hours is good), and their reorder rates (above 25% suggests happy customers). Before anything ships, a pre-shipment verification protocol is a smart move. This could involve requesting mill test reports for steel or resin grade documentation for HDPE, and even arranging third-party inspections. It’s about ensuring that what you ordered is exactly what you’re getting, especially when that 4-inch diameter pipe is destined for a critical application.
